About Us

At Antares, our long-term mission is to make clean energy abundant from Earth to the Asteroid Belt. We’re fueled by the belief that advanced nuclear energy can strengthen our military, solve the climate crisis, elevate global living standards, and expand humanity's presence in outer space. To achieve our mission, we’re building mass-producible, inherently safe, deployable microreactors that can be used terrestrially, underwater, and in space.

The Antares team hails from SpaceX, the White House, the Pentagon, the Department of Energy, MIT, Rigetti Computing, General Atomics, Relativity Space, Ursa Major, and National Laboratories like Idaho, Oak Ridge, Los Alamos, and Savannah River. Antares has raised over $600M in venture capital from top-tier investors and has hundreds of million-dollars on contract with the military services, NASA, and the Department of Energy.

About the Team

Antares is developing compact nuclear reactors to deliver reliable power in the world’s most demanding environments. We’re looking for an Electrical Engineering Intern to support the design and testing of the electrical systems that make those reactors work.

You will begin with focused starter projects before taking ownership of a longer-term project culminating in a technical deliverable and presentation. Interns are integrated into the engineering team and evaluated with expectations similar to those of a first-year junior engineer. The bar for success is high: you will be expected to use your mentor and available resources effectively, execute independently, communicate clearly, and identify additional issues and opportunities for improvement.

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Redesign printed circuit board assemblies (PCBAs) for new reactor systems

  • Develop schematics, select components, and support PCB layout and design reviews

  • Design electrical harnesses, including wiring diagrams, connector selection, pinouts, and routing

  • Build and test prototype boards, harnesses, and electrical assemblies

  • Develop and execute hardware-in-the-loop (HITL) tests

  • Support the buildout of system-level test infrastructure for hardware qualification.

  • Troubleshoot electrical hardware and identify root causes of failures

  • Analyze test data and recommend design improvements

  • Create clear design, test, and configuration documentation

  • Work closely with electrical, mechanical, controls, and test engineers to integrate designs into larger systems

Basic Qualifications:

  • Currently pursuing a bachelor’s or master’s degree in electrical engineering, computer engineering, or a related field

  • Familiarity with circuit design, schematics, and PCB development

  • Experience building, testing, or debugging electrical hardware through coursework, a student team, research, or personal projects

  • Understanding of common electrical test equipment, such as oscilloscopes, multimeters, power supplies, and logic analyzers

  • Ability to read electrical drawings, datasheets, and technical documentation

  • Strong problem-solving skills and a willingness to work directly with hardware

  • Clear written and verbal communication

Preferred Skills & Experience:

  • Experience with Altium Designer or another PCB design tool

  • Experience designing cable harnesses or selecting connectors

  • Familiarity with embedded systems, microcontrollers, or common communication protocols

  • Experience with hardware-in-the-loop testing or automated test systems

  • Familiarity with Python, MATLAB, LabVIEW, or similar test and analysis tools

  • Experience working on a Formula SAE, rocketry, robotics, CubeSat, or other hands-on engineering team
